Death at La Fenice by Donna Leon
4.0
A charming, leisurely mystery set in Venice. Policeman Guido Brunetti investigates the death of a famous conductor. The sense of place is vivid and the lead character is a subtly drawn character who drew me into the story. I felt as if I were visiting Venice in the 90s.
First in a series, recommended to me during a visit to The Mysterious Bookshop in New York City.
